I hired a local western trainer who is very very good with young and 'problem' horses. It was a long road with him working with her and me. I had to check my ego at the gate and change my approach to her. Further digging revealed that she had a very poor start and never learned to trust that person on her back could be trusted. I spent a small fortune (not upset about that at all but I had to cash in some savings and cancel most of my plans). When we were done with the trainer I found a very good and knowledgable dressage trainer who travelled to my place and helped us.
I learned a whole new way to ride and how to find the balance between not avoiding something that was bothering her but not confronting her and picking a fight either. It was hard and some days I was in despair that it would ever work.
Last weekend I took her to our first show ever. The goal was to start to gain experience miles together so that we could further develop. She rocked the whole thing. She was stellar in the warm up ring. She was quite spooky in our first test but got better for the second. The next day she was even better and it was clear that she has learned to trust me. I would never have gotten even into the ring last year with her. Our scores went from 51 -55- 66- 70. our scores on the movements ranged from 2 to 8.
